“We’ve Been Going About This All Wrong”, Sharon Van Etten

By playing with the codes of new wave, the American singer-songwriter (and actress, and soon to be a psychologist!) Sharon Van Etten almost manages to make us dance to a song like Mistakes, which is far from usual. What a contrast with the abrasive Remind Me Tomorrow published in 2019, if not in his way of questioning his existence with his exquisite and incisive pen. This sixth career album seems even more painful, the musician tackling the war (on the epic Anythinga reminder of her previous recordings), pandemic anguish and her new role as mother (magnificent ballad Home to Me) through these ten new songs, mostly recorded in his new home studio in California. And always, this deep voice, this hypnotic timbre attracting comparisons with Siouxsie Sioux, even more so on songs like I’ll Try and Headspace. Always a finger on the pulse of the world, Van Etten confirms to be one of the greatest voices of his generation.
